Everton midfielder Marouane Chamakh admits he's desperate to kickstart his season against Chelsea.
A hamstring injury sustained on international duty left him sidelined for a month and then an impressive comeback display against Bolton was ended prematurely by a red card.
The towering midfielder admits his sending off - picked up for retaliation - was foolish on his part, and that he has spent his time exiled from the first team analysing his behaviour.
Fellaini says he has learnt a valuable lesson and is now fully fit and desperate to prove his worth to the team - starting at Stamford Bridge.
"I have had a frustrating time," the 23-year-old told evertontv. "I was injured then I got back training again, the manager gave me confidence, I played again and then was sent off.
"It is positive in a way because I have thought a lot about it and I know it is my mistake, my error and I will not do it again.
"I have trained hard while I have been suspended and am ready to play. The manager will decide whether I play or not but I am ready."
